Definition of REGALE

regale

Meanings

Plural: regales

Verb

  • provide with choice or abundant food or drink
  • To please or entertain (someone).
  • To provide hospitality for (someone); to supply with abundant food and drink.
  • To feast (on, with something).
  • To entertain with something that delights; to gratify; to refresh.

Noun

  • A feast, a meal.
  • a choice article of food or drink.
  • refreshment.

Origin / Etymology

From French régaler (“to entertain, feast”), from Old French regale, rigale, from gale (“merriment”), probably of Germanic origin (see Old French galer). Influenced by Old French se rigoler (“amuse oneself, rejoice”), of unknown origin. Compare Middle High German begalen (“to charm; enchant”), English gale (“to sing; charm”). Compare also English gala.
